Koi
Girl name · #2207 in 2025 · Rare
Koi is currently the #2207 girl name in the United States — 84 babies received it in 2025. A decade ago it stood at #6721, so the name has been rising over the past ten years. Roughly one in every 21,429 girls born in 2025 was named Koi.

The 26-year story
Koi first appears in the Social Security records in 1999, when 5 girls received the name. Its all-time peak is essentially right now: 2025, with 84 babies and a rank of #2194. Where Koi is most common
Geography matters for names, and Koi is no exception. Adjusted for how many girls are born in each state, Koi is most common in GA (0.2 per 1,000), FL (0.1 per 1,000), TX (0.1 per 1,000) — against a national average of about 0.1 per 1,000 girls. These are per-capita rates, so they show where Koi is a genuine regional favorite rather than just where the most babies are born.

Rank history (last 25 years)
| Year | Babies named Koi | Rank |
|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 84 | #2194 |
| 2024 | 54 | #3013 |
| 2023 | 72 | #2466 |
| 2022 | 43 | #3595 |
| 2021 | 66 | #2608 |
| 2020 | 34 | #4078 |
| 2019 | 33 | #4260 |
| 2018 | 32 | #4357 |
| 2017 | 25 | #5191 |
| 2016 | 19 | #6401 |
| 2015 | 18 | #6721 |
| 2014 | 22 | #5797 |
| 2013 | 26 | #5143 |
| 2012 | 15 | #7804 |
| 2011 | 14 | #8196 |
| 2010 | 20 | #6382 |
| 2009 | 10 | #10679 |
| 2008 | 13 | #8965 |
| 2007 | 11 | #10129 |
| 2006 | 15 | #7868 |
| 2005 | 7 | #13010 |
| 2004 | 6 | #14179 |
| 2003 | 9 | #10425 |
| 2002 | 9 | #10246 |
| 2001 | 7 | #12056 |
